Output 6689de7204099e04a6fb43c4e24b24ed0a920b770ed0e2f63302caad6861c311:0

value
1001482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62e3a7fb4f232bed3b82ac2cd65536a59b4acfc OP_EQUAL
address
3Q8hXkJBHe9occNJbAAKwjK6ygyrSRAX4T
transaction
6689de7204099e04a6fb43c4e24b24ed0a920b770ed0e2f63302caad6861c311
spent
true